So I picked up a Teraflex leveling kit from Quadratec yesterday and was trying to figure out how am I going to install this with the wife not finding out.( I know I'm not the only one with this problem) So today the wife tells me she's going to her mothers. Perfect, now I can install the kit. She leaves ,I figure I have 3 hours max before she comes home. I bang this kit out in my driveway in 2 hours by myself. The wife comes home an hour after I finish and doesn't notice. We go out to dinner a few hours later and as she's getting in she said to me " Did you lift this" Of course I say no. The moral of this story is, this kit is easy to install in your driveway with hand tools in a few hours and the wife won't even know it was done.
